About Cardiogenesis Corporation

Cardiogenesis is a medical device company specializing in the treatmentof cardiovascular disease and is a leader in devices that stimulate cardiacangiogenesis. The company’s market leading Holmium: YAG laser system anddisposable fiber-optic accessories are used to perform a FDA-clearedsurgical procedure known as Transmyocardial Revascularization (TMR) totreat patients suffering from angina. Surgical products and accessories forthe Cardiogenesis TMR procedure, which are marketed in the U.S. and aroundthe world, have been shown to reduce angina and improve the quality of lifein patients with coronary artery disease. Surgical products and accessoriesfor the company’s minimally invasive Percutaneous Myocardial Channeling(PMC) procedure are currently being marketed in Europe and otherinternational markets.
